Reporting to the Director/Vice President, Community Stewardship, this position supports the team in its strategy and engagement work which includes the development and execution of Temasek's community contributions strategy and stakeholder engagement initiatives. Responsibilities include:

  • Conduct research on key trends and perform benchmark analyses of best practices to support strategy development.
  • Support the curation of philanthropy news, and translate insights to engagements and strategy papers.
  • Conceptualise and develop dedicated knowledge management platforms to share perspectives, ideas, and information in a timely and efficient manner.
  • Develop tools to aid in engagement management, tracking of community contributions and impact measurement.
  • Support in planning, organising and managing engagement and networking platforms, including the annual forum, workshops and meetings
  • Organise and manage external engagements, including preparing meeting briefs and presentations
  • Support in identifying, developing and organising learning programmes for CS team (e.g talks, brown bag talks, team trainings etc)
Incumbent will be able to gain the following competencies:
  • Research and analytical skills
  • Domain knowledge in philanthropy, e.g trends in the social sector, social impact measurement, social financing
  • Stakeholder engagement
  • Events management
  • Effective communication
Requirements and Attributes:
  • Degree in Business Management and Analytics, Social Sciences, Social Work, Sociology, Public Policy or related fields
  • Able to work and thrive in a fast paced, dynamic environment
  • Possess strong organisational, analytical and problem-solving skills
  • Meticulous with excellent attention to detail
  • High adaptability and flexibility to process changes
  • Excellent team player and communicator with good written and oral presentation skills
  • Ability to learn quickly and apply new skills on the fly
